Found stuff today from the 20s through the 40s. The "coin" is a 1/10 Missouri tax token. They are from the 30s or 40s and made of zinc. I was lucky I was able to see anything on it! The DEERS compact is from the 20s. The bullet is the strangest I've found. Flat on both ends and it looks like the rifling is imprinted on the top. It's a .40 caliber. Could be a wadcutter. Maybe someone can help on that one. Thanks for lookin! 20180322_145201.webpScreenshot_20180322-145241.webp20180322_145127.webp
